Energy efficiency is low in grinding processes where most of the energy is dissipated as heat in the rock. Additionally, there is high variability between mine ore hardness and size distribution in feeding the grinding process, giving different inefficiencies.get price

The range of values for specific comminution energy across the surveyed mines is a marker of the variability that is inherent at different mineral processing plants. Metal specific energy (MSE) of final product is driven by ore competence, fineness of grind, comminution efficiency, the grade of the deposit and separation recovery.get price

Gravity concentration is the separation of minerals based on differences in specific gravity. A gravity concentration process is designed to recover very high grades of valuable ore material into very small masses. The resurgence of gravity concentration in mining has come about due to its simplicity and low environmental impact.get price

Clean energy technologies generally require more minerals than fossil fuel-based counterparts. An electric car uses five times as much minerals as a conventional car and an onshore wind plant requires eight times as much minerals as a gas-fired plant of the same capacity.get price
The IsaMill is an energy-efficient mineral industry grinding mill that was jointly developed in the 1990s by Mount Isa Mines Limited ("MIM", a subsidiary of MIM Holdings Limited and now part of the Glencore Xstrata group of companies) and Netzsch Feinmahltechnik ("Netzsch"), a German manufacturer of bead mills. Mineral processing, art of treating crude ores and mineral products in order to separate the valuable minerals from the waste rock, or gangue.
